A multimodal presentation planning mechanism must take into considerat
ion the structure of the discourse and the constraints imposed by disc
ourse relations. This requires that different processes that perform m
ultimodal presentation planning be able to communicate with each other
. In this article, we introduce a multiagent architecture based on the
blackboard system that satisfies this requirement. In addition, we de
scribe a constraint propagation mechanism that transfers plan constrai
nts from one level of the presentation planning process to the next, a
nd we discuss the cooperation and negotiation processes between modali
ty-specific agents in a prototype system that implements the multiagen
t planning mechanism.
